Solution Overview
Problem
Conventional methods for capturing golf swing videos or photographs require a second person to operate the electronic device, and existing solutions like tripods are cumbersome, heavy, and not easily portable for use on a golf course.
Innovation Solution
A compact electronic device mounting apparatus that includes a mounting assembly with pivotable clamps and a rod holder, allowing easy attachment to a golf bag or green, enabling self-recording of golf swings without assistance, with adjustable angles and a compact design for ease of use and storage.

AI summary
An electronic device mounting apparatus for photographing a golf swing pose includes a mounting assembly, having a first clamp having first and second gripping members pivotably coupled to a pivot pin. The first gripping member includes a first gripping groove and a first lever arm extending from the first gripping groove and the second gripping member includes a second gripping groove and a second lever arm extending from the second gripping groove. The mounting assembly further includes a second clamp having third and fourth gripping members pivotably coupled to the pivot pin. The third gripping member includes a third gripping groove and a third lever arm extending from the third gripping groove. The fourth gripping member includes a fourth gripping groove and a fourth lever arm extending from the fourth gripping groove.
